Transaction 72d072a0d78747f27acfb875e2e86532ebece6319391d8bfba8da4a741482476

3 Input
2 Outputs
  • 72d072a0d78747f27acfb875e2e86532ebece6319391d8bfba8da4a741482476:0
  • value  59637626
    address  34c1n69LYsyn8QhiktWSQAneBgv7epFxmw
  • 72d072a0d78747f27acfb875e2e86532ebece6319391d8bfba8da4a741482476:1
  • value  2500000000
    address  1KXX7aC8UL8VaxFnK65xWQzFTovBA5TU3e